Ingredients:

  • 1.5 lbs boneless, skinless chicken thighs
  • 6 cups low-sodium chicken bone broth
  • 1 tsp dried oregano
  • 1 tsp garlic powder
  • ½ tsp sea salt
  • ½ tsp cracked black pepper
  • 1 medium yellow onion, diced
  • 3 large carrots, sliced into rounds
  • 2 stalks celery, diced
  • 4 cloves garlic, minced
  • 16 oz potato gnocchi
  • 3 cups fresh baby spinach, packed
  • ½ cup half-and-half
  • 1 tsp lemon juice

Instructions:

  1. Place the chicken thighs at the bottom of the crockpot. Layer the diced onion, carrots, celery, and minced garlic over the meat.
  2. Pour in the chicken bone broth and stir in the oregano, garlic powder, salt, and pepper. Cover and cook on Low for 6 hours (or High for 3 hours) until the chicken is tender.
  3. Carefully remove the chicken thighs to a plate and shred the meat into bite-sized ribbons using two forks.
  4. Stir the lemon juice into the broth to brighten the flavors, then return the shredded chicken to the pot.
  5. Stir in the gnocchi and bring the soup to a light simmer. Cook for an additional 10–15 minutes until the gnocchi float to the surface.
  6. Fold in the spinach and half-and-half, stirring gently until the spinach has wilted and the broth has turned a pale, velvety cream color.
